Tourism Ministry launches App to streamline operations, services in tourism sector

The Ministry of Tourism, Arts and Culture and the Ghana Tourism Authority (GTA), have launched the visitGhana internet application (app) also known as the National Tourism Single Window Destination project to streamline the operations and services provided in the country’s tourism sector, and also improve upon revenues accrued to government from the sector.

The all-in-one application and platform is expected to enhance service quality across the tourism value chain and bring service providers and tourists into one marketplace. 

Speaking on the launch of the App, Minister for Tourism, Dr Mohammed Awal noted that the App is a must have for all tourism sector businesses.

According to him, the Single Window Destination project (App) is targeted at promoting excellence in the tourism industry by raising the standards of hospitality agencies and improving their services.

With over 80 percent of industry players yet to register on the app, the App currently has about 150 operators functioning on it. The App has information relevant to the industry for visitors and tourists about Ghana, be it business, tourism, service providers, geo-location, social media mapping among others.

The single window project, is categorized into three modules, with each aimed at addressing identified needs in the industry.

Module one of the window, focuses on enhancing the tourism levy collection process to raise needed funding for destination marketing, capacity building and infrastructural projects.

Module two, aims at automating GTA processes and providing a seamless interface with relevant stakeholders, with module three, aiming at promoting Ghana as an attractive tourism destination globally.

The modules, the Tourism Minister noted is meant to deepen public access to information on the country’s tourism profile in a broader angle, even for domestic tourists.

He also stated that, the sector’s presence on the internet, could go a long way to meet Ghana’s target of registering a commanding presence in tourism on the continent.
